Engineering Student Success Center Administrative Support Coordinator
Job Summary
The Engineering Student Success Center (ESSC) Administrative Support Coordinator provides comprehensive administrative and operational support for the Student Success Center, ensuring the efficient day-to-day operation of the center while serving as the primary point of contact for students, faculty, staff, and visitors. Working independently under general supervision, this position coordinates front desk operations, manages calendars, maintains department communications and website content, supports budgeting and procurement activities, and coordinates events and special projects. The role also provides administrative support to center leadership, supervises student assistants, and contributes to a welcoming, responsive, and student-centered environment that supports the College of Engineering's student success initiatives.
Key Responsibilities
- Coordinate daily administrative and front desk operations, providing exceptional customer service to students, faculty, staff, and visitors.
- Manage calendars, advising appointments, room reservations, travel arrangements, and meeting logistics for center leadership and staff.
- Coordinate procurement activities, reconcile purchases, maintain office supplies, and assist with budget monitoring.
- Supervise, schedule, train, and monitor student assistants, including approving timesheets and coordinating front desk coverage.
- Maintain and update the department website, digital communications, social media content, and promotional materials.
- Prepare correspondence, reports, mailings, newsletters, flyers, and other communications supporting center operations and events.
- Maintain records, filing systems, data, and reports while ensuring accuracy, confidentiality, and compliance with university policies.
- Respond to inquiries regarding university resources, academic policies, and student services, referring complex issues to appropriate staff.
- Coordinate and provide administrative support for special events, orientations, workshops, receptions, and college-wide activities.
- Support onboarding activities for new staff and perform special projects and other administrative duties as assigned.
